Output f80f1562f927ce9b4179333dd53aa8cf5c512f397e78df4f30597bc172291466:11

value
71740745
script pubkey
OP_0 OP_PUSHBYTES_20 3fe466c40e56c2118df05523a52a18a89fa1c994
address
bc1q8ljxd3qw2mpprr0s253622sc4z06rjv5fyuj8a
transaction
f80f1562f927ce9b4179333dd53aa8cf5c512f397e78df4f30597bc172291466
spent
true